Power Book III: Raising Kanan - Season 2

Season 2

Episodes

The More Things Change
Kanan returns to Queens where Raq is trying to mend the many fractures in the Thomas family. As Raq expands her empire, Kanan doubts his future in the drug game. Meanwhile, Detective Howard is released from the hospital.

Mind Your Business
Raq learns she may have a snitch and tasks Marvin with confirming the rumor. Lou brings in a potential new artist, but he and Crown disagree. Kanan helps Famous sell mix tapes. Jukebox tracks down her estranged mother.

Sleeping Dogs
A surprise encounter with Howard leaves Kanan rattled. Raq tries to expand into new territory but when an associate and valuables go missing, she is reunited with an old adversary. Lou continues to butt heads with Crown.

Pay the Toll
Kanan and Jukebox search for answers in family matters. When Raq's push into new territory is stalled, she proposes a meeting. Crown helps Famous get settled. Still investigating Howard's shooting, Burke questions Unique.

What Happens in the Catskills
Raq focuses on mother-son bonding with Kanan in the Catskills, but they're interrupted when business follows them. Crown disrespects Lou, bringing their simmering beef to a boil. Burke digs into Howard's personal life.

It's a Business, Man
Raq assures everyone they need to follow orders and keep working as planned. Kanan takes on more responsibility but things go wrong when he runs into neighborhood kids. Lou feels the pressure in his partnership with Crown.

No Love Lost
Raq searches for a new home. Lou finds himself on the other side of his partner's unpaid debts. Burke gains traction in her investigation on Howard. A botched agreement with Marvin and an associate threatens everything.

A House Is Not a Home
The rift between Raq and Kanan grows, and Kanan seeks comfort elsewhere. Marvin lays low, waiting for the consequences of his actions to blow over. Raq sees dark clouds on the horizon.

Anti-Trust
With his living situation threatened, Famous reaches out to Lou as a last-ditch effort. Raq receives a new business proposal and must eliminate a threat. Burke closes in on what really happened in Baisley Park.

If Y'Don't Know, Now Y'Know
Decidedly his own man, Kanan strays further from his mother and sets up shop on his own on the corners of South Jamaica; worried about retaliation, Raq questions Unique; Lou's rift with Raq grows when he makes a discovery.

The Repair Shop
The Repair Shop is a workshop of dreams, where broken or damaged cherished family heirlooms are brought back to life.
Furniture restorers, horologists, metal workers, ceramicists, upholsterers and all manner of skilled craftsmen and women have been brought together to work in one extraordinary space, restoring much-loved possessions to their former glory.
Many of these items have incredible stories behind them and a unique place in history: from an accordion played in the Blitz by a woman who is now in her 90s, to a beautifully crafted clock made by a father who was completely blind; a Pinball machine that is currently being used as a kitchen counter, and a Davenport desk with its trademark fake drawers which fooled burglars - and their crowbar.
The Repair Shop is an antidote to our throwaway culture and shines a light on the wonderful treasures to be found in homes across the country.
